Copywriting Strategies
To craft persuasive advertising copy, you need to leverage various strategies that align with consumer behavior and preferences. A strong headline acts as the gateway to your message; it must be engaging enough to capture attention immediately. According to Nielsen research, 80% of people will read a headline but only 20% will read the rest of the content [Source]. This statistic underscores the importance of investing time into creating impactful headlines that resonate with your target audience.
In addition to captivating headlines, emotional appeals play a significant role in persuasion. Utilizing storytelling techniques can evoke feelings that connect with consumers on a personal level. For instance, incorporating real-life testimonials or narratives can help build trust and credibility around your brand while also conveying value effectively.
Effective Communication
Effective communication is at the heart of persuasive advertising copy. It involves understanding your audience’s needs and desires while articulating how your product or service meets those demands. Clear messaging ensures that potential customers grasp not only what you are offering but also why it matters to them.
A focus on benefits rather than features can enhance clarity in your messaging. Instead of merely listing product specifications, highlight how these features translate into tangible benefits for the consumer. For example, instead of stating “Our software has advanced analytics,” you could say “Unlock deeper insights with our advanced analytics software—empowering you to make data-driven decisions faster.” This approach illustrates how your offering directly impacts user experience and satisfaction.

Strong Headlines
Creating strong headlines requires a blend of creativity and strategic thinking. Your headline should not only be catchy but also convey the essence of what you’re promoting succinctly. Using numbers or questions can draw readers in—for example, “5 Secrets to Boosting Your ” sparks curiosity while promising valuable insights.
Additionally, consider employing power words that evoke emotions or create a sense of urgency—terms like “ultimate,” “proven,” or “exclusive” can enhance appeal when used judiciously within headlines.
Calls to Action
An effective (CTA) serves as a critical component in guiding potential customers towards making a decision. It should be clear and direct while conveying urgency without being overly aggressive. Phrases like “Get started today” or “Join thousands who have transformed their marketing strategy” motivate readers by emphasizing immediate benefits tied to taking action now.
Moreover, positioning CTAs strategically within your content increases visibility and effectiveness—ensuring they are easily accessible at key moments throughout the reader’s journey enhances conversion rates dramatically.
